Code : 5O56   PDBj   RCSB PDB   PDBe
Header : TRANSFERASE
Title : Glycogen Phosphorylase B in complex with 29b
Release Data : 2017-09-27
Compound :
mol_id molecule chains synonym
1 Glycogen phosphorylase, muscle form A Myophosphorylase
ec: 2.4.1.1
Source :
mol_id organism_scientific organism_common
1 Oryctolagus cuniculus  (taxid:9986) Rabbit
Authors : Solovou, T.G.A., Kyriakis, E., Stravodimos, G.A., Kantsadi, A.L., Chatzileontiadou, D.S., Skamnaki, V.T., Leonidas, D.D.
Keywords : Transferase
Exp. method : X-RAY DIFFRACTION ( 2.45 Å )
Citation :

Nanomolar Inhibitors of Glycogen Phosphorylase Based on beta-d-Glucosaminyl Heterocycles: A Combined Synthetic, Enzyme Kinetic, and Protein Crystallography Study.

Bokor, E.,Kyriakis, E.,Solovou, T.G.A.  et al.
(2017)  J. Med. Chem.  60 : 9251 - 9262

PubMed: 28925695
DOI: 10.1021/acs.jmedchem.7b01056
